Terminal turned on at all times
Can I leave my illico terminal on all the time?
Yes, but we recommend turning it off after use.
Turning the television and the illico terminal on and off at the same time
Can I turn on my TV and the illico terminal at the same time?
Yes, but if your TV is an older model and you turn it on by pulling a button, you will have to connect the TV to the CA output on the back of the terminal.
- Press the SETTINGS button twice on the illico terminal's keyboard or remote control.
- Select Settings: CA output and press SELECT. Select "Avec le terminal" (with the terminal), press
and SETTINGS.
Changing the time displayed on the front of the terminal
Can I change the time shown on the front of the terminal?
No, the time shown reflects the terminal's internal clock. However, depending on the screen language setting, it can be displayed in the 24-hour system (French) or 12-hour system (English).
Modifying the time format displayed on the front of the terminal
- Press the SETTINGS button twice on the remote control or wireless keyboard.
>- Select Language: Screen and press SELECT.
- Select English or Spanish for the 12-hour format and French for the 24-hour format, and then press
and SETTINGS.
Surveillance camera
In analog mode, I used to have access to my building's surveillance camera. Is this still possible?
Yes, but you have to use a splitter in your connection. This will allow you to access the analog signal and tune in to Channel 78.
Terminal feels hot
My terminal feels hot, is this normal?
Yes, because the electronic components inside generate a lot of heat. To prevent overheating, avoid blocking the air vents on the top and do not place the terminal in enclosed furniture.
Using a DVD with the illico terminal
Can I use a DVD with the illico terminal?
Yes, these two devices operate independently.
Use of the VCR+ function on the VCR with the illico terminal
Is the VCR+ function on the VCR of any use with the illico terminal?
No, this function is only used to record the analog signal.
Closed captioning of programs encoded for the hearing impaired
Does the illico terminal show subtitles of programs encoded for the hearing impaired?
Yes, as long as there is a closed-captioning decoder connected to the TV. The illico terminal relays the information but does not decode it.
AC-3 technology and illico terminal
Can I take advantage of AC-3 technology with the illico terminal?
Yes, but you need an AC-3 decoder. This decoder is usually built into newer, high-end sound systems or home theatre systems. The illico terminal relays the information but does not decode it.
Second Audio Program (SAP) function and illico terminal
Does the illico terminal support the Second Audio Program (SAP) function?
Yes. The terminal can convert SAP even though very few programs are designed to support this function.
Using the USB port
What connects to the USB port and what is it for?
USB is a computer standard. The port is used to connect peripheral devices: keyboard, mouse, scanner, printer, diskette storage drive. At this time, the USB port on the terminal is not operational but it will be in the near future.
Using the S-VIDEO output
What gets connected to the S-VIDEO output and what is it for?
It is used to connect a VCR or TV equipped with an S-VIDEO input. This connector separates colours and brightness, which enhances image quality. You need to purchase a cable in order to use it.
What to do if the letters REC appear on the front of the terminal
If the letters REC appear instead of the current time or the channel tuned, it means that recording is in progress. The terminal locks automatically to prevent any interruption of the recording operation. To unlock the terminal, press the EXIT button.
Indigo order and 4-digit PIN
I ordered an Indigo movie and the terminal asked me to enter a 4-digit PIN. What is it for? This PIN is a security feature. Only individuals who know the PIN can order a movie or an event. All subscribers have the default PIN 0000; it is a good idea to change the PIN regularly.
Ordering a movie with illico
1. Tune to Channel 300 (Indigo trailers) and press Guide on the keyboard or remote control.
2. Select a time slot and scroll the movies broadcast during this period.
3. Select a title and press SELECT twice.
4. Press B and enter your PIN. The default PIN is 0000.
Note: You can order movies up to 4 hours in advance and events up to 7 days in advance.
Forgot your illico PIN
If you have never changed your PIN, enter 0000, which is the default PIN. If you have already changed it, you will have to contact Customer Service.
